Take the NH 47 towards south - Trivandrum. About 2 hours driving from end of byepass - ie from Aroor. You will pass the places in this order - Alleppey, Ambalappuzha Junction, Purakkad and then comes the Thotappally spillway/bridge (about 9 KM from Ambalapuzha junction). Further on (err.. did not note the distance from the Thottapally bridge - may be 2 KM, may be 10 - aaaaaaargh!!! need to start maintaining logs!!) Kalpakavadi is a restaurant on west of the highway - the right hand side - if you are driving towards Trivandrum.

BTW, it seems there are 2 Kalpakavadis side by side - owned by brothers, it seems. That is what my driver told me the when I was there in Last week of December.
